Java毕业设计-基于springboot开发的酒店管理系统-毕业论文(附毕设源代码)


Java毕业设计-基于springboot开发的酒店管理系统-毕业论文(附毕设源代码)

逃逸的卡路里
博主介绍:✌️码农一枚 | 毕设布道师,专注于大学生项目实战开发、讲解和毕业🚢文撰写修改等。✌️

主要项目:小程序、SpringBoot、SSM、Vue、Java、Jsp等设计与开发。

🍅文末获取源码联系🍅

如需其他项目或毕设源码,可进主页看下往期的毕设资源分享哦,希望对您有帮助!

前言

随着信息技术的飞速发展,Java语言作为一种成熟、稳定且功能强大的编程语言,已经广泛应用于企业级应用、移动开发、大数据处理等多个领域。作为本科大学生,我们在学习Java编程语言的过程中,不仅掌握了其语法规则和编程技巧,更重要的是学会了如何利用Java解决实际问题,实现软件系统的设计与开发。

本次毕业设计旨在通过实际项目的开发,将我们在大学期间所学的Java编程语言知识与实践相结合,进一步加深对Java语言的理解和应用。毕业设计的宗旨在于培养我们的独立思考能力、团队协作精神和创新能力,提升我们解决实际问题的能力,为未来的职业发展打下坚实的基础。

在毕业设计中,我们将综合运用Java编程语言、数据库技术、前端开发技术等,设计并实现一个具有实际应用价值的软件系统。通过需求分析、系统设计、编码实现、测试维护等阶段的实践,我们将全面提升自己的软件开发能力,为未来的学习和工作积累宝贵的经验。


一、毕设成果演示(源代码在文末)

在这里插入图片描述

二、毕设摘要展示

1、开发说明

开发语言:Java
框架:springboot
JDK版本:JDK1.8
服务器:tomcat7
数据库:mysql 5.7(一定要5.7版本)
数据库工具:Navicat11
开发软件:eclipse/myeclipse/idea
Maven包:Maven3.3.9
浏览器:谷歌浏览器

2、需求/流程分析

本酒店管理系统采用SpringBoot框架进行开发,数据库采用MySQL设计,运行环境为Idea。本系统包括前台界面、用户界面和管理员界面、员工界面。在前台界面里游客和用户可以浏览客房信息、公告信息等,用户可以预定客房,在用户中心界面里,用户可以管理预定信息,管理员负责用户预定的审核以及客房的发布、用户的入住等。员工也可以安排用户的入住以及管理客户的预定。本系统实现酒店客房的管理以及用户预定管理,以此来保证酒店的正常运行。

关键词:预定客房;客房信息管理;入住安排管理;SpringBoot框架

在这里插入图片描述

3、系统功能结构

在这里插入图片描述

三、系统实现展示

1、前台功能模块的界面实现

系统在运行后进入的第一个页面就是前台首页,前台里的信息可以让任意身份的人员浏览。没有登录的游客也可以使用搜索功能进行信息的搜索。在前台里展示公告信息、客房信息、酒店简介信息以及用户中心功能,后台管理功能、用户登录功能等。

图5.1系统前台功能模块的实现界面

1.1客房信息功能模块的界面实现

点击客房信息功能后可以进入客房界面,客房界面里展示了查询框,客房信息列表。在查询框里按要求填写关键字点击查询就可以展现相对应的客房信息。

图5.2客房信息界面的实现效果

1.2客房详情界面实现

本界面是用户点击具体的客房后跳转进入的界面,在客房详情界面里,用户可以预定。

图5.3客房详情界面

1.3用户登录功能的界面实现

此功能设置在前台的上方,游客通过登录后可以成为用户,在登录时需要选择权限并输入用户名和密码。在此功能里输入的每一种信息都会自动判断,在用户登录时需要三种信息都核对正确才可以登录成功。用户登录功能的实现界面如下图所示:

图5.4用户登录功能的实现界面

1.4客房预定功能模块的界面实现

用户登录成功后可以预定客房,客房预定功能的实现界面如下图所示:

图5.5用户预定客房的实现界面

1.5酒店简介功能的界面实现

用户通过此功能可以了解酒店信息,酒店简介信息的设计运行界面如下图所示:

图5.6酒店简介信息展现界面

1.6在线评价功能的实现

用户可以评价酒店客房。

图5.7用户在线评价功能的实现界面

1.7用户中心功能的实现

在用户中心里可以修改个人资料和查询客房预定的申请结果以及管理入住安排。

图5.8用户中心功能的实现界面

2、后台管理员角色的功能界面实现

管理员在后台里可以更新前台的信息,如公告信息、客房分类信息、客房信息,还可以管理用户信息、审核客房预定信息和安排用户的入住,进行酒店简介设置等。

图5.9后台管理员的功能实现界面

3、员工角色功能的实现界面

员工可以管理个人资料和酒店客房预定信息以及对用户安排入住。

图5.10员工角色功能的实现界面

四、毕设内容和源代码获取

Java毕业设计-基于springboot开发的酒店管理系统-毕业论文(附毕设源代码):https://download.csdn.net/download/u014740628/88921811

如需其他项目或毕设源码,可进主页看下往期的毕设资源分享哦,希望对您有帮助!

逃逸的卡路里


总结

通过本次毕业设计,我们不仅巩固了所学的Java编程语言知识,还学会了如何将理论知识应用于实际项目中。我们设计的软件系统具有一定的实际应用价值,这让我们对自己的能力充满了信心,也为未来的职业发展打下了坚实的基础。

参考文献
[1]李艳杰.浅析MySQL数据库在促进中小型企业发展中的应用[J].中小企业管理与科技(下旬刊),2020(09):182-183.
[2]张鹏.基于SSH框架的高并发与高可用网站架构的设计与开发[J].电脑知识与技术,2020,16(27):100-101+104.
[3]刘向东.数据库技术在无线电网络安全控制中的应用[J].数字技术与应用,2020,38(09):181-183.
[4]高丽.Java编程语言在计算机软件开发中的应用[J].信息与电脑(理论版),2020,32(18):80-82.
[5]王烽杰,郭玉靖.JAVA编程语言在计算机软件开发中运用[J].大众标准化,2020(18):66-67.
[6]吴小青.嵌入式数据库(MySQL)中数据模糊检索方法解析[J].软件,2020,41(09):115-118.
[7]张帅,方欢,丁飞.基于Java语言对10种经典排序算法的研究[J].电脑知识与技术,2020,16(25):223-225+231.
[8]张迎春.计算机软件开发的JAVA编程语言及应用[J].信息技术与信息化,2020(08):47-49.
[9]刘莹.计算机软件开发中Java编程语言的应用研究[J].计算机产品与流通,2020(09):42.
[10]黄华,黄兴,张永.疫情背景下线上教学的探索与实践——以“Java语言程序设计”课程为例[J].现代信息科技,2020,4(15):186-189.
[11]程灿.计算机软件Java编程及应用分析[J].电脑编程技巧与维护,2020(07):16-18.
[12]董淑丽.JAVA编程语言在计算机软件开发中的应用[J].数字通信世界,2020(07):192+199.
[13]马波.JAVA编程语言在计算机软件开发应用中的探究[J].济南职业学院学报,2020(03):117-118+124.
[14]董华军.酒店管理系统的设计与实现[J].工业控制计算机,2022,35(01):140-141.
[15]岳颖颖.基于Web酒店管理系统设计分析[J].电子技术与软件工程,2021(17):196-197.
[16]邵全勇,雒海东.基于CRM的酒店管理信息系统设计与实现[J].电子设计工程,2021,29(14):15-19.DOI:10.14022/j.issn1674-6236.2021.14.004.
[17]王维,刘峻杰,李洪亮.中小型酒店住宿管理系统的设计与实现[J].内江科技,2021,42(05):42+19.
[18]刘映群,刘俊钦,梁健煊.智慧酒店管理系统设计与实现[J].现代信息科技,2021,5(09):87-92.DOI:10.19850/j.cnki.2096-4706.2021.09.023.
[19]刘聪.酒店管理系统设计与研究[J].电子技术与软件工程,2021(01):165-166.
[20]刘聪.酒店信息管理系统与CRM系统的研究与实现[J].电子技术与软件工程,2020(24):146-147.
[21]Gao Jing,Shen Changbing,Ko Randy,Guo Yajun,Shen Xue,Cui Yong,Yang Chunjun. Clinical Observation and Follow-Up of Subungual Splinter Hemorrhages of Toenails in Chinese Adults.[J]. Indian journal of dermatology,2020,65(1).
[22]X M Yang,G Zhang,Z Song. Phase transition in phase transition lines of quantum XY model[J]. Journal of Physics: Condensed Matter,2019,31(24).

  • 15
    点赞
  • 17
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
资源介绍 本次分享的资源是“基于Spring Boot开发酒店管理系统”的毕业设计项目,带详细的毕业论文及完整的源代码。这一资源不仅适用于即将毕业的学生进行毕业设计参考,也适合对Spring Boot开发有兴趣的开发者进行项目实践和学习。 该酒店管理系统采用了Spring Boot框架,结合了前端技术,实现了酒店的客户信息管理、房间管理、订单管理等功能。系统设计合理,代码结构清晰,易于理解与维护。通过该系统,用户可以轻松地进行酒店房间的预订、客户信息的录入与查询等操作,极大地提高了酒店管理的效率。 此外,该系统还具备较高的可扩展性和可定制性。源代码中包含了丰富的注释和文档,方便开发者进行二次开发和功能定制。无论是添加新的功能模块,还是调整现有功能的逻辑,都可以轻松地实现。 毕业论文部分详细阐述了项目的背景、意义、设计思路、实现过程以及测试结果。通过阅读论文,读者可以深入了解该系统设计理念、技术选型以及实现难点,为自己的毕业设计或项目开发提供有益的参考。 总之,这份资源对于想要了解Spring Boot开发、进行酒店管理系统开发或进行毕业设计的同学来说,是一份不可多得的学习资料。它不仅能够帮助你快速掌握Spring Boot开发技能,还能够为你提供一个实际的项目案例,让你在实践中不断提升自己的编程能力。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

逃逸的卡路里

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值